Transaction 240743a6cbafb41e4505f8acc80f3683c61ed3cb6bb9a69ef048480da68745e5
1 Input
1 Output
-
240743a6cbafb41e4505f8acc80f3683c61ed3cb6bb9a69ef048480da68745e5:0
- value
- 305890
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 587e6d0252ee782b85e7d6ece624490b85e67e86 OP_EQUAL
- address
- 39kvqeLbgfd59ydFefZeAtistXf33afGyi